Goa: Will co-op banks survive waiving off?

Manohar ParrikarOnce again, the spotlight was on the world of cooperatives in the Goa state assembly when a BJP member raised the issue of waiving off interest on mining loans by cooperative banks and societies through his starred question to cooperation minister in the house.

The waiver would involve an amount of Rs. 40 crore. However, chief minister Manohar Parikar told the house the state govt would soon bring in a policy to chip in financial help to the mining loanees.

According to the cooperation minister Mr. Dhavalikar , the closure of mining has inflicted a total loss of Rs. 113.12 crore on banks and societies.

Some members wondered if the cooperative banks could survive the waiving off interest on loans.

In the meantime, the banks have issued mining loanees notices threatening to foreclose their properties.
